Abstract

The activities of research and development are caracterized by ascendent levels of complexity. Companies that consider technological resources as their source of competitive advantage demand proportional levels of competences that cannot be always developed on their internal structure. Considering a situation which brings together objectives, structures, processes and individuals, these relations of cooperation bring relevant challenges of administration to executives and to organizational and strategical studies. This research has the purpose of identifying mechanisms of control in strategical alliances oriented to technological development activities. A theorical reference about strategical alliances, bringing the focus to instruments of coordination of formal and informal control in cooperated activities. The methodology has adopted the strategy of multiple case study, by which three alliances of the metal-mechanic sector have been analyzed. The study adopts a model that considers the processual dimension of interorganizational relations in order to identify the mechanisms of control in each stage of the relationship. The study intends to identify elements that influence the determination of these mechanisms of control so that may be possible to contribute with future studies about the coordination of strategical alliances.
